I don’t know if Antonio Inoki ever wrestled in New York before this match but the Iron Sheik (Great Hossein Arab) attacking Inoki from behind before the start of the match quickly establishes with the crowd who is the heel and who is the face.
@TheUnfunnyComedian Inoki wrestled at MSG twice before this match--on December 15, 1975 against Frank Fonte, and on December 18, 1978 against Texas Red (Red Bastien). Inoki won both of those matches.
@shootbinary One week before on 11/30/79,Antonio Inoki defeated Bob Backlund for the WWF title in Japan in what is called "The Phantom title match".They had a rematch on 12/6/79 which ended in a no contest due to outside interference.So Inoki vacated the title afterward.Bob Backlund and Bobby Duncum wrestle for the title on this day and Backlund would regain the championship.Inoki should've been given a longer title run here in the States.I believe that's why he was given the Martial arts title.
